Geel is an Antwerp province city in the Kempen region with a remarkable and unique history. For over 700 years, Geel has had a tradition of community care for people with mental illness, where local families take in patients as boarders. This tradition, the Foster Family Care system, has made Geel internationally famous in mental health circles. UNESCO listed it as intangible cultural heritage in 2023. A removal from the UK to Geel is a Belgian import. Belgian VAT is 21%. EU removal goods relief via SPF Finances removes that VAT and import duty on used personal goods. To qualify, you must be moving your main home to Belgium. Your goods must have been owned and used for at least six months. Relief does not apply to second homes or goods bought new for the move.

For over 700 years, the people of Geel have taken in patients with mental illness as lodgers in their own homes. This community care tradition, known as Foster Family Care or the Geel System, is unique in the world. Patients live with families, work in the community and are treated as members of the household rather than residents of an institution. The practice is thought to have started in the 13th century and continues today. UNESCO listed it as intangible cultural heritage in 2023.
